After we finished lunch at Bubba Gump, four members of our group took off for home. The six of us who stuck around headed off in search of adventure. We hadn’t gone far before we came across a performance stage. Several people were sitting on the benches, and a sign informed us that the next show was about to begin.

The stage was decorated with all things pirate, and the group was billed as The Tradewinds Steel-Drumming Pirates. One of my coworkers convinced us that all the shows he’d seen in the past were excellent, so we found a place on the nearby stairs and settled in. We expected a show with a lot of “avasts” and “aarrghs.”

What we got was three dorks in pajamas playing lullabies. Someone advanced the opinion that they were the opening act for the pirates. Someone else thought perhaps they were the people the pirates were going to attack. Whatever. We couldn’t bear it for more than a single song.
